Output e8ee822611fc7acb181b22644ccd3154d2aa5ea4f9a78f680beefbdf638bccc3:109

value
86294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f8283b67ced85c1fdc674d1342a769979d45286 OP_EQUAL
address
3K9dLVNibYfEbRZ9doiieFoExXqR7kbgxa
transaction
e8ee822611fc7acb181b22644ccd3154d2aa5ea4f9a78f680beefbdf638bccc3
spent
true